Инструментальные средства Keil Tools (124 товаров)
MCB2388U Keil Tools
MCB2388UME Keil Tools
MCB2470 Keil Tools
MCB2929 Keil Tools
MCB2929U Keil Tools
MCB2929UME Keil Tools
MCB4357 Keil Tools
MCB4357UME Keil Tools
MCB54114 Keil Tools
MCB54114U Keil Tools
MCB950UME Keil Tools
MCBNUC1XXUME Keil Tools
MCBSTM32 Keil Tools
MCBSTM32C Keil Tools
MCBSTM32CULINK2 Keil Tools
MCBSTM32EXL Keil Tools
MCBSTM32EXLU Keil Tools
MCBSTM32EXLUME Keil Tools
MCBSTM32F200UME Keil Tools
MCBSTM32F400 Keil Tools
MCBSTM32U Keil Tools
MCBSTM32UME Keil Tools
MCBSTR9U Keil Tools
MCBTMPM395 Keil Tools
MCBTMPM395UME Keil Tools
MCBX167-BASIC Keil Tools
MCBX167-NET Keil Tools
MCBX51 Keil Tools
MCBXC-BAS Keil Tools
MCBXC88X Keil Tools
A51 Keil Tools
AR166-SM Keil Tools
AR166-SM-LC Keil Tools
AR166-SMF Keil Tools
AR166-SMF-LC Keil Tools
CA166-SM-LC Keil Tools
CA251 Keil Tools
CA51 Keil Tools
CA51-SM Keil Tools
CA51-SM-LC Keil Tools
DK251 Keil Tools
DK251-SM Keil Tools
DK251-T Keil Tools
MDK-ARM-CM-F Keil Tools
MDK-ARM-CM-FL-LC Keil Tools
MDK-ARM-CM-LC Keil Tools
MDK-ARM-CM-SM-LC Keil Tools
MDK-ARM-DONGLE Keil Tools
MDK-ARM-SMF Keil Tools
MDK-ARM-UF Keil Tools
MDK-FREESCALE Keil Tools
MDK-PLUS-F-LC Keil Tools
MDK-PLUS-SM-LC Keil Tools
MDK-PLUS-SMF-LC Keil Tools
MDK-PLUS-T-LC Keil Tools
MDK-PLUS-UD-LC Keil Tools
MDK-PLUS-UGB-LC Keil Tools
MDK-PLUS-UGC-LC Keil Tools
MDK-PLUS-UGS-LC Keil Tools
MDK-PLUS-UGSF-LC Keil Tools
MDK-PRO Keil Tools
MDK-PRO-F Keil Tools
MDK-PRO-F-LC Keil Tools
MDK-PRO-SM Keil Tools
MDK-PRO-SM-LC Keil Tools
MDK-PRO-SMF Keil Tools
MDK-PRO-SMF-LC Keil Tools
MDK-PRO-T Keil Tools
MDK-PRO-T-LC Keil Tools
MDKCM-KD-40000 Keil Tools
MDKCM-KT-40001 Keil Tools
MDKCM-RD-40000 Keil Tools
Купить Инструментальные средства Keil Tools в компании Олниса можно оптом или в розницу. Доставим Инструментальные средства Keil Tools в любой регион России. Можем предложить точный аналог. Работаем напрямую с производителем, не используя посредников.
Инструментальные средства Keil Tools представляют собой мощный набор программных и аппаратных решений, предназначенных для разработки встроенных систем на микроконтроллерах семейства ARM, 8051 и других архитектур. Компания Keil, основанная в 1980 году, стала известной благодаря своим высококачественным инструментам для разработки, которые используются в самых разных отраслях, включая промышленность, автомобильную электронику и потребительские устройства.
Основные компоненты Keil Tools
Основные компоненты Keil Tools включают:
- Keil Vision IDE: Это интегрированная среда разработки, обеспечивающая весь необходимый инструментарий для создания, отладки и тестирования программного обеспечения. Vision предлагает мощные функции редактирования кода, управление проектами, интеграцию с системами контроля версий и инструменты для анализа производительности.
- Компиляторы: Keil предоставляет высококачественные компиляторы для различных архитектур, включая ARM, C51 и C251. Компиляторы Keil известны своей эффективностью и оптимизацией, что позволяет разработчикам создавать компактные и быстрые программы для встроенных систем.
- Отладочные инструменты: Инструменты для отладки в Keil включают симуляторы и средства отладки на реальном оборудовании. Это позволяет разработчикам тестировать и отлаживать свои приложения на ранних этапах разработки, что существенно сокращает время вывода продукта на рынок.
- Библиотеки и примеры кода: Keil предлагает обширные библиотеки стандартных функций и образцы кода, которые помогают разработчикам быстро начинать работу над проектами. Эти ресурсы облегчают интеграцию различных компонентов и упрощают процесс разработки.
- Поддержка различных платформ: Инструментальные средства Keil поддерживают множество микроконтроллеров и платформ, что делает их универсальным выбором для разработчиков. Это включает в себя поддержку популярных архитектур, таких как ARM Cortex-M и 8051.
Преимущества использования Keil Tools
Инструментальные средства Keil Tools предоставляют разработчикам встраиваемых систем множество преимуществ:
- Комплексность и интеграция: Keil предлагает полный набор инструментов, включая компиляторы, отладчики, симуляторы и интегрированные среды разработки (IDE), что упрощает процесс разработки и повышает эффективность.
- Поддержка широкого спектра микроконтроллеров: Средства Keil поддерживают разнообразные архитектуры, такие как ARM, 8051, C166 и другие, обеспечивая гибкость при выборе аппаратной платформы.
- Высокая производительность кода: Компиляторы Keil оптимизируют код для достижения максимальной производительности и минимального размера, что критично для встраиваемых систем с ограниченными ресурсами.
- Развитая система отладки: Интегрированная среда разработки Vision IDE и отладчик Vision Debugger предоставляют мощные инструменты для отладки, включая симуляцию, мониторинг и поддержку различных адаптеров отладки.
- Поддержка реального времени: Keil MDK включает в себя CMSIS-RTOS RTX, что позволяет эффективно разрабатывать приложения с реальным временем.
- Обширная документация и поддержка сообщества: Keil предоставляет подробную документацию и активное сообщество разработчиков, что облегчает решение возникающих вопросов и проблем.
Режимы работы
Рассмотрим основные из них:
- Компилятор (Compiler): Keil включает в себя высокопроизводительный компилятор, поддерживающий языки C и C++. Он обеспечивает оптимизацию кода и поддержку различных архитектур, включая ARM Cortex-M.
- Ассемблер (Assembler): Для низкоуровневого программирования и оптимизации производительности Keil предоставляет ассемблер, позволяющий писать код непосредственно на языке ассемблера.
- Линковщик (Linker): Линковщик отвечает за объединение объектных файлов в исполнимый файл, разрешая адресацию и зависимости между модулями.
- Режим пошагового выполнения (Step Mode): Позволяет выполнять программу по одной инструкции, что удобно для детального анализа работы кода.
- Режим прерываний (Interrupt Mode): Позволяет отлаживать обработчики прерываний, что важно для разработки систем с реальным временем.
- Режим анализа (Analysis Mode): Предоставляет инструменты для анализа производительности и использования ресурсов.
- Логический анализатор (Logic Analyzer): Интегрированный логический анализатор позволяет отслеживать состояние портов ввода-вывода в реальном времени, что полезно для диагностики и отладки аппаратных интерфейсов.
- Генератор кода (Code Generator): Keil поддерживает интеграцию с инструментами, такими как STM32CubeMX, для автоматической генерации базового кода, что ускоряет процесс разработки.
- Среда разработки (IDE): Keil uVision предоставляет интуитивно понятный интерфейс с возможностью настройки панелей инструментов, окон отладки и других компонентов под индивидуальные потребности разработчика.
Таким образом, инструментальные средства Keil Tools играют ключевую роль в разработке встроенных систем, предоставляя разработчикам мощные инструменты для создания эффективного программного обеспечения. С их помощью можно существенно сократить время разработки и улучшить качество конечного продукта. Благодаря широкому спектру поддерживаемых платформ и архитектур, а также высокому уровню оптимизации, Keil остается одним из лидеров в области инструментов для разработки встроенных систем.